have you tried “soften/harden normals” under the edit poly>normals menu

it may be the hard edges. if you did polygon->smooth then under the chanell box click on the polySmooth input and set “keep hard edges” to off (type 0)

Hey Seb and fx81.

To turn off the border edges, type (off) in KEEP Border.
